原文:JDBC執行Oracle傳入參數為集合對象的存儲過程

當需要把插入多條數據的行為合並為一個事務時,可以考慮把一個list型數據作為參數傳入存儲過程, 可以調用jdbc內部實現類來實現,這些類在classes .zip oracle ,別的版本可能是其他名字的zip包 。 如: 一 需要將一個list傳入存儲過程。 具體操作如下: ,建立數據庫對象來映射list數據類型。 定義一個與list中各元素的數據類型相同的數據庫對象 CREATE TYPE A ...

2013-02-26 11:53 0 4781 推薦指數:

查看詳情

Oracle存儲過程&執行存儲過程帶日期參數

1、上一篇出的是Oracle數據庫創建存儲過程不帶參數,直接執行,這種滿足日常查詢,這篇是帶日期的調用 那么如果有一些常用查詢或者計算需要傳參數的,則需帶參和傳參 ,我先用日期參數做為示例 CREATE OR REPLACE PROCEDURE PROC_TEMP1(S_DATE ...

Thu Jul 29 23:52:00 CST 2021 0 409
java怎樣將一組對象傳入Oracle存儲過程

java怎樣將一組對象傳入Oracle存儲過程。須要注意的是jar包是有要求的,假設使用不當會導致僅僅有數字能傳過去,字符串傳只是去。假設是Oracle11g則須要選用例如以下的jar包,F:\app\Administrator\product\11.2.0\dbhome_1\jlib ...

Fri Apr 21 05:32:00 CST 2017 1 1138
oracle存儲過程中日期時間參數傳入

收藏 請教如何把日期參數傳給oracle存儲過程 [復制鏈接] oracle存儲過程中日期時間參數傳入 (2013-09-16 14:42:16)轉載▼oracle存儲過程傳入日期時間參數 存儲過程的定義:create or replace procedure ...

Wed Mar 04 23:15:00 CST 2015 0 8709
SQL 存儲過程 傳入數組參數

今天在做統計數據的時候,傳入數組導致數據不顯示。解決方式和大家分享一下: --參數@CompanyName='北京,天津,上海' DECLARE @PointerPrev int DECLARE @PointerCurr int DECLARE @TName ...

Tue Aug 16 19:30:00 CST 2016 0 6883
SqlServer存儲過程傳入Table參數

,然后通過存儲過程對接收到的字符串進行截取,再一個個地插入或者更新到數據庫中去,這是最原始的方法,不過過程會比較復雜 ...

Mon Jul 28 05:53:00 CST 2014 13 7814
Oracle存儲過程入參傳入List集合的小例子

第一步:創建一個對象類型 第二步:創建一個數組類型 (任意選擇下面的一句執行) 第三步:創建一個過程引用集合類型的參數 第四步:java調用存儲過程 集合元素 ...

Wed Nov 23 23:06:00 CST 2016 5 15044
Oracle存儲過程以及用jdbc調用存儲過程

存儲過程 就是一組用於完成特定功能的PL/SQL 具名語句塊,該SQL語句集經過編譯后存儲在數據庫系統中。在使用時候,我們只需要通過指定已經定義的存儲過程名字並給出對應的參數執行 存儲過程的定義語法 create or replace procedure 過程名(參數參數模式 參數類型 ...

Fri Apr 05 04:42:00 CST 2019 0 804
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M